#9347f6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9347f6 is composed of 57.6% red, 27.8% green and 96.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 266.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 62.2%. #9347f6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8eff with #2700ed. Closest websafe color is: #9933ff.

Shades and Tints of #9347f6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010003 is the darkest color, while #f6effe is the lightest one.

Tones of #9347f6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9e99a4 is the less saturated color, while #9240fd is the most saturated one.
